Residential Waterproofing in Montgomery, AL
Residential waterproofing services focus on protecting homes from water intrusion that can cause damage to foundations, basements, and crawl spaces. These projects typically include sealing cracks, installing drainage systems, applying waterproof coatings, and improving grading around the property to divert water away from the structure. Homeowners often request waterproofing to prevent issues such as basement flooding, mold growth, or structural deterioration caused by persistent moisture or leaks.
Before requesting waterproofing services, property owners usually want to understand the extent of existing water problems and the best solutions for their specific property. It’s important to consider factors such as the age of the home, local weather patterns, and the condition of the foundation. Clear communication about the scope of work, potential moisture sources, and desired outcomes can help ensure the project addresses the root causes of water intrusion and effectively safeguards the home.

Residential Waterproofing Questions
What areas do residential waterproofing services cover? These services typically address basements, crawl spaces, and foundation walls to prevent water intrusion and damage.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Common methods include interior sealants, exterior drainage systems, and sump pump installations to manage water effectively.
What signs indicate the need for waterproofing? Signs include persistent dampness, water stains, mold growth, or a musty odor in the basement or crawl space.
How can waterproofing protect a home? Proper waterproofing hel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by excess moisture and leaks.
